Как получить последний элемент массива в Ruby?
пример:
a = [1, 3, 4, 5]
b = [2, 3, 1, 5, 6]
как мне получить последнее значение 5 в массиве a или последнее значение 6 в массиве b без использования a[3] и b[4]?
2 ответа:
использовать
-1индекс (отрицательные индексы отсчитываются назад от конца массива):a[-1] # => 5 b[-1] # => 6или
Array#lastспособ:a.last # => 5 b.last # => 6